Easy breakfast, lunch or dinner for a group! Lightly whisk 6 eggs, add 1-16 oz. bag frozen spinach (Trader Joe's is the best! No need to thaw), 24 oz. marinated artichokes with their juice, and 24. oz roasted red pepper, drained. Fold in 1 cup bread crumbs and 4 cups shredded cheese. Salt and Pepper to taste. Place in two 9x13 baking dishes (9 squares per pan, don't have enough guests? Freeze a pan). Bake in 325 degree oven for 45-50 minutes. Your kitchen will smell sooo good!

Tomato, Zucchini, Squash and Feta. Slice and layer. Sprinkle with Green Onion, Feta and Black Pepper. Drizzle with Olive Oil. Bake at 400 degrees 25-30 minutes. Perfect for summer!
